How much do all source intelligence anal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for all source intelligence analyst in Colorado is $103,699.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$77,800.00 and $129,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by All Source Intelligence Analysts when synthesizing information from multiple sources?

All Source Intelligence Analysts often encounter the challenge of integrating data from a wide range of sources, such as signals intelligence, human intelligence, imagery, and open-source information. Discrepancies in data quality, reliability, and timeliness can complicate the analytical process, requiring analysts to critically assess and corroborate information before drawing conclusions. Effective communication and collaboration with subject matter experts and other intelligence professionals are essential to ensure comprehensive, accurate analytical products. Managing information overload and maintaining objectivity are also key challenges in this dynamic, fast-paced role.

What is an All Source Intelligence Analyst?

An All Source Intelligence Analyst is a professional who gathers, analyzes, and interprets information from a variety of sources—such as human intelligence, signals intelligence, imagery, and open sources—to produce comprehensive intelligence assessments. Their work supports decision-makers in the military, government agencies, or private sector by identifying threats, trends, and potential actions of adversaries. Analysts synthesize complex data, create reports, and brief stakeholders on their findings to guide operations and strategic planning.

What Is an All Source Intelligence Analyst?

An all source intelligence analyst is a type of data specialist that gathers information from multiple sources. You use the data to compile a report that relevant parties can use to formulate a strategy for upcoming operations. You most likely work with the military, but you can also work for private contractors and other organizations affiliated with the military. As an intelligence analyst, you have an area in which to focus your information acquisition, such as antiterrorism or cyber warfare. Your duties are to gather information from a variety of sources, verify the data, use that information to determine the most likely threat, secure the analysis report using approved data storage practices, and maintain detailed records for future reference.

Job description

ENSCO is seeking a Senior All-Source Intelligence Analyst to support the U.S. Army Space and Missile Defense Command (USASMDC) Intelligence Directorate.

The selected candidate will provide all source intelligence analysis, target development, intelligence production, and operational intelligence support to the USASMDC G-2. Responsibilities include integrating SIGINT, GEOINT, HUMINT, OSINT, MASINT, and other intelligence disciplines to develop actionable intelligence supporting Army, Joint, and Combatant Command operations.

  • Produce finished all source intelligence products.
  • Conduct basic and intermediate target development.
  • Fuse multi discipline intelligence into operational assessments.
  • Support Combatant Command intelligence requirements.
  • Develop intelligence estimates and assessments.
  • Prepare intelligence reports, briefings, and graphics.
  • Support operational planning.
  • Support targeting processes.
  • Conduct intelligence preparation of the operational environment (IPOE/IPB).
  • Support real world crisis and contingency operations.
  • Mentor junior analysts.

Qualifications Required
Bachelor's degree in Intelligence Studies, Political Science, International Relations, National Security, Criminal Justice, or a related discipline, or equivalent experience plus 7 years of experience in all-source intelligence analysis experience supporting DoD, the Intelligence Community, or military operations.
Experience supporting operational intelligence.
Experience producing finished intelligence.
Experience supporting Combatant Commands or Joint operations.
Strong briefing and writing skills.
Active TS/SCI clearance for which you must be a US citizen.
